首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有人能在iOS上使用Swift智能冷杉吗?

在iOS上使用Swift智能冷杉是不可能的,因为"Swift智能冷杉"并不是一个真实存在的概念或产品。Swift是一种编程语言,而智能冷杉可能是一个虚构的名词。因此,无法给出该名词的分类、优势、应用场景以及相关产品介绍链接地址。

然而,Swift是一种开发iOS应用程序的流行编程语言,它具有简洁、安全、高效的特点,被广泛用于iOS应用开发。对于iOS开发者来说,掌握Swift语言是非常重要的。

如果您对其他云计算、IT互联网领域的名词或问题有兴趣,我很乐意为您提供相关的信息和答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Rust 开发小程序的动机及设想

理由们如下: 当你开发一款应用,需要跨 iOS、Android 甚至 MacOS、Windows、Linux 的时候,你可能在各平台还是用该平台相应的语言和开发框架,例如 Objective-C/Swift...Python 写机器学习的应用、有人拿它编译 WebAssembly 的代码跑在浏览器中、有人用它写前端 UI、有人拿它实现区块链、有人拿它写智能合约。...另一个好消息是,在 iOS 平台上,Swift/Objective-C 代码调用 C 函数,耗损几乎可忽略不计。...Rust 的启迪,网上有不少同时掌握 Swift 和 Rust 的程序员,这里就有人比较了两种语言的特征。...夹心饼架构:两头通用、中间稳定 假设我们用 Rust 写出了一个跨平台的通用的 core,并且我们也非常轻易的就构建PC/Mac、iOS、Android(手机、IoT/智能设备)的 wrapper,为了降低开发成本

1.2K10

分享一个夹心饼架构:小程序+Rust

理由们如下: 当你开发一款应用,需要跨 iOS、Android 甚至 MacOS、Windows、Linux 的时候,你可能在各平台还是用该平台相应的语言和开发框架,例如 Objective-C/Swift...Python 写机器学习的应用、有人拿它编译 WebAssembly 的代码跑在浏览器中、有人用它写前端 UI、有人拿它实现区块链、有人拿它写智能合约。...另一个好消息是,在 iOS 平台上,Swift/Objective-C 代码调用 C 函数,耗损几乎可忽略不计。...Rust 的启迪,网上有不少同时掌握 Swift 和 Rust 的程序员,这里就有人比较了两种语言的特征。...夹心饼架构:两头通用、中间稳定 假设我们用 Rust 写出了一个跨平台的通用的 core,并且我们也非常轻易的就构建PC/Mac、iOS、Android(手机、IoT/智能设备)的 wrapper,为了降低开发成本

68440
  • 自学Swift之路(零)前言

    当然网上也有人这么说的:大家不要担心,会Swift也没啥用,就能保证你干iOS能一直干下去,只会OC你也能再干几年啊,这几年后,你还想一直做码农?...首先,不管Swift到底能不能彻底取代OC,上面那位老兄的说法是说不可能,但放在现实环境,一家公司要用你,为什么不要求你使用逼格更高的Swift呢?...还有人说我不学Swift,OC是世界最优雅的语言...好吧,(我有点想笑)我承认OC确实是很优雅的,但Swift有没有搞头这个不是我和你能说了算的,创始人不在不一定就说这门语言没搞头了,你看人Java...不就发展得好好的...其次,为什么大家都对Swift持抵触态度呢?...,python,HTML5,jQuery 写hello world 而且,我python的环境都没搭建好,其实,既然Swift和OC一样,都是用来开发iOS应用(还有OS X,我暂时只能考虑iOS方面,

    1.2K130

    Swift 周报 第三十四期

    Apple Vision Pro 开发者实验室 体验在 Vision Pro 运行的 visionOS、iPadOS 和 iOS App。...(0)) // 在上面的操作完成之前不会执行 讨论我只想编写能在任何地方使用的扩展[10] 提问: 为 String 和 Int 等类型编写和使用扩展很有趣,但是当这样做时,拉取请求没有获得批准,因为它们不符合...因此,唯一100%正确的选择是在(2)方面更加保守,从而为这种罕见的使用情况提供好处,但同时为其他所有人带来不必要的操作成本。 讨论为什么会有这种设计模式?...Qunar 客户端 iOS 实时活动接入实践[16] 摘要: 这篇文章介绍了去哪儿(Qunar)客户端如何实时接入了苹果在 iOS16 推出的实时活动 (Live Activities) 功能。...[10] 我只想编写能在任何地方使用的扩展: https://forums.swift.org/t/i-just-want-to-write-extensions-that-i-can-make-available-wherever-i-want

    21640

    Windows也能用Swift编程了,官方编译工具安装包现已上线

    由于Swift是苹果开发的一门编程语言,能在Ubuntu、Linux和苹果系统使用,但在5.3版本前,Windows并不直接支持。...全Swift编写,Windows运行 在Windows使用Swift做的计算器,效果是这样的: ?...事实,将Swift移植到Windows,不仅需要移植编译器,还要确保完整的生态系统能在平台上使用。 这其中,还包括编译器,标准库和核心库(调度程序,基础,XCTest)。...这个公司于2019年开始试用在Windows编写Swift,并很好地与安卓版的程序Spark结合,将这个程序扩展到了iOS和macOS平台。...此外,也有网友表示,鉴于Swift是他用过最好的语言,现在几乎是急不可耐地想要在Windows编码Swift了。 ? 那么,你会尝试在Windows中使用植入的Swift编写程序

    3.9K20

    一次炫技差点引发的惨案

    其实说实话这个 iOS 项目用两周的时间在 Xcode 15 能不能跑起来我心里都没底,好在结果是好的 这个项目过去四年了,是我司的主要盈利产品(返利 app),不过技术栈还比较陈旧,一些依赖用的 swift...4.29 日之后必须用 Xcode 15 打包,还好提前一周我们发现了这个问题,这样可以先降级到 Xcode 14 来开发打包,迭代的功能也顺利上线了 但是 app 不能在 Xcode 15 启动打包的问题终究是要解决的...,于是五一回来之后我又马不停蹄地迭代这个 APP,以让它能在 Xcode 15 跑起来,好在运气比较好,经过一番魔改(之后会提到)终于跑起来了 四年对一个项目其实说长也长,说短也短,理论像 Java...初期,Swift 还在不断发展,这座桥每隔一段时间就需要重建一次,这意味着开发者如果使用了新版本的 Swift,他们可能需要重新编译他们的应用程序,以确保它能在新桥上运行。...」 Swift 作为一种新技术,其实还是存在不少坑的,手淘也是在 ABI 稳定后才开始在项目中引入 Swift 的,这就好比 JDK 22 出来了,但国内大部分还是使用的 Java 8 为什么会出现这种

    13410

    Flutter成就你的产品梦——就缺一个idea了

    智能手机是移动互联网的载体,如今,我们一刻也离不开智能手机,假如遗失了手机或者断开了网络,那对于个人来说不亚于一场灾难。...iOS早期使用Objective-C编程语言开发,Android则是Java语言,后期,iOS支持了Swift语言,Android则支持了Kotlin语言,从此,后入坑的移动开发学习者就有了一个烦恼,做...iOS开发,应该学习Objective-C还是Swift;做Android开发应该选择Java还是Kotlin?...有人会疑问,一个人能不能同时掌握iOS技术和Android技术呢,这样一个技术组就能同时开发两大平台?...Flutter框架使用Dart编程语言来开发,从某种意义看,它是对UI(App界面)的某种封装和抽象,使得我们无需再去关注具体的平台(例如iOS、Android、Mac、Windows),只需要专注于

    59210

    行走在消失中的5种编程语言

    需要指出的是,旧的编程语言技能并非一定会随着时间推移而贬值,相反类似Cobol这样的编程技能在特定行业(例如金融)随着时间推移甚至会增值。...一、Object-C 苹果公司的官方态度已经非常明确,那就是放下Object-C,立刻开始学习Swift。...尽管如此,由于Object-C在iOS和MacOS留有大量软件“遗产”,因此Object-C不可能在短期内消亡,但是从TIOBE的编程语言排行榜来看,Object-C的人气确实已经一落千丈。...所有人都清楚Perl最好的时候已经过去,未来是新开发语言的天下。...虽然近年来人工智能死灰复燃,重新成为IT业的热门领域,但是作为人工智能领域专业开发语言LISP却已经步入暮年,虽然繁殖了Clojure这样的,但这些都无法挽回LISP的青春。

    1.1K60

    行走在消失中的5种编程语言

    不少编程语言的寿命很长,因为企业和机构往往不愿意花费时间和资源去用新语言重写关键任务软件,因此一些重要系统经常会有很多运行了数十年高龄的编程语言写的代码,例如航空业的空管系统铁路调度系统很多还在使用Ada...一、Object-C 苹果公司的官方态度已经非常明确,那就是放下Object-C,立刻开始学习Swift。...尽管如此,由于Object-C在iOS和MacOS留有大量软件“遗产”,因此Object-C不可能在短期内消亡,但是从TIOBE的编程语言排行榜来看,Object-C的人气确实已经一落千丈。...所有人都清楚Perl最好的时候已经过去,未来是新开发语言的天下。...虽然近年来人工智能死灰复燃,重新成为IT业的热门领域,但是作为人工智能领域专业开发语言LISP却已经步入暮年,虽然繁殖了Clojure这样的,但这些都无法挽回LISP的青春。

    1.2K130

    Swift 周报 第十七期

    多种智能的共享方式,共享照片图库可以根据开始日期或照片中的人物,选取想要囊括的内容来进行设置。完成后,你可以手动分享,也可以看看边栏里新的“为共享图库推荐”,根据它的智能建议将照片添加进来。...资料分享 swift package SignalHandler[8] 讨论在 Linux 使用 5.7 `Regex` 的问题[9] 讨论 Swift 论坛的 iOS 应用[10] Discourse...摘要: 在 iOS 16 中引入的 SwiftUI 图表,可以以直观的视觉格式呈现数据,并且可以使用 SwiftUI 图表快速创建。...swift package SignalHandler: https://forums.swift.org/t/signal-handling-in-swift/61351[9]在 Linux 使用...应用: https://forums.swift.org/t/an-ios-app-for-the-swift-forum/61335/1[11]检测 Mac 设备可用的 USB 端口数量: https

    2K10

    「编程语言」编程语言InfoQ趋势报告—2019年10月

    此外,我们注意到Facebook选择使用Rust实现其Libra加密货币。 由于iOS作为移动应用程序运行时的流行,iOS的开发已经向早期主流发展。...Arthur Casals,在人工智能/多智能体系统领域工作的计算机科学研究员: 从我最近看到/读到的情况来看,Rust似乎正在加快采用它的速度。...由于SwiftiOS应用程序的默认入口点,因此它很可能已经成为主流。...另一方面,Python对其运行时的任何形式的现代化都表现出了明显的抵制(有人记得Unladen Swallow?) 我想Jython也死了。...我并不反对Python(实际我喜欢编写它),但是我认为它的流行并不代表企业用例的使用。我很少看到用Python编写的大型分布式企业应用程序仍然使用Python。

    4K20

    苹果新系统很鸿蒙!iPad终于能写代码了,iPhone竟成异地恋神器 | WWDC 2021

    库克上台后挥手致意,WWDC的第一位主角iOS 15快速登场。 iOS也有“大爆炸” 今年的iOS 15在整体界面上并没有太大改动,苹果将主要的精力放在了系统App的升级。...对于程序员来说,一个好消息是iPad终于可以写代码了,过去iPadSwift Playground一直是编程初学者的入门学习工具。 ?...此时敲击Mac的键盘,就能在iPad上操作。 通过鼠标的拖拽,还能在Mac和iPad之间互相传递文件,一举解决了iPad文件管理传输不方便的问题。 ?...macOS的更新还包括: 1、AirPlay to Mac,支持将手机内容直接投送到Mac; ? 2、和iOS端一样加入快捷指令; ?...借助 iCloud+,你甚至可以轻松连接智能家居中的安防摄像头,而且安全视频的大小还不算存储空间哦~ ?

    1.3K30

    Python并不完美,Swift正在成长为深度学习语言

    机器学习工程师 Max Pechyonkin 认为 Swift 可能将成为重要的深度学习语言,他在一篇博客中简要阐述了 Swift 的优势和发展前景。你会考虑学习 Swift ? ?...如果你懂编程,在听到 Swift 时,你可能会想到为 iOS 或 MacOS 开发应用程序。...Swift 背后有强有力的支持 Swift 是 Chris Lattner 在苹果公司工作时创造的。现在,Chris Lattner 在谷歌大脑工作,而谷歌大脑是当今世界最优秀的人工智能团队之一。...但你也不用过于担心这一点,因为 Swift 具备出色的 Python 解释能力。你可以直接将任何 Python 库导入 Swift 进行使用。...这样的特性让开发者既能在非常高的层级检查代码,也能深入非常低的层级,同时无需涉及 C 语言。 Swift 的未来发展 Swift 只是谷歌在深度学习领域的创新的一部分。

    62420

    Swift 周报 第三十八期

    小组件和实时活动:小组件现在支持交互操作,并且可以在新的位置运行,例如 iPhone 的待机界面、iPad 的锁定屏幕、Mac 的桌面以及 Apple Watch 智能叠放。...正在审查的提案 SE-0409[3] 在导入声明使用访问级别修饰符 提案正在审查。 通过在导入声明使用访问级别修饰符来声明依赖项的可见性,可以强制规定哪些声明可以引用导入的模块。...仅仅因为有人想不出保留静态类型信息的理由(通过使用特定的错误类型或使用匿名联合类型),并不意味着没有理由。...闭包实际并没有逃脱。 上面的想法可能是对的? 我很想听听有更多见解的人的想法来权衡。...[11] 我需要为 TCP/IP 的自定义专有协议编写一个客户端。我希望它能够在 macOS、iOS 和 Linux 使用。推荐的方法是什么?

    23030

    Python并不完美,Swift正在成长为深度学习语言

    机器学习工程师 Max Pechyonkin 认为 Swift 可能将成为重要的深度学习语言,他在一篇博客中简要阐述了 Swift 的优势和发展前景。你会考虑学习 Swift ? ?...如果你懂编程,在听到 Swift 时,你可能会想到为 iOS 或 MacOS 开发应用程序。...Swift 背后有强有力的支持 Swift 是 Chris Lattner 在苹果公司工作时创造的。现在,Chris Lattner 在谷歌大脑工作,而谷歌大脑是当今世界最优秀的人工智能团队之一。...但你也不用过于担心这一点,因为 Swift 具备出色的 Python 解释能力。你可以直接将任何 Python 库导入 Swift 进行使用。...这样的特性让开发者既能在非常高的层级检查代码,也能深入非常低的层级,同时无需涉及 C 语言。 Swift 的未来发展 Swift 只是谷歌在深度学习领域的创新的一部分。

    45730

    闲聊 Kotlin-Native (0) - 我们为什么应该关注一下 Kotlin Native?

    不过说到这儿似乎官方的意图很明显了,就是要去拉拢 iOS 的开发了,但高傲的 iOS 开发者们会这么轻易被收买?...Kotlin 在 Android & iOS 共享逻辑 用 Kotlin 的多平台特性,其实我们完全可以抽象出一套 UI 框架,用相同的 API 在不同的平台上使用各自的 UI 控件。...对,思路完全一样,不同之处在于 Kotlin 没有额外的开销,Android Kotlin 代码就是原生的代码,iOS Kotlin-Native 与 Swift 编译出来的机器码没有任何实质的区别...官方在这方面也是非常努力的,从 1.4 预览版就开始都支持 Swift 调用 suspend 函数了,我倒是很期待 Android Studio 直接开发 iOS 的事儿。...还真有人在尝试这么干,不信大家瞧瞧这里:pw.binom.io(https://github.com/caffeine-mgn/pw.binom.io),使用这个框架可以在它支持的所有平台上写出下面的代码

    3.1K30

    Swift 周报 第十五期

    (IT之家) 欧盟批准强制苹果使用 USB C 接口 【欧盟将统一便携智能设备充电接口】据@央视新闻 ,欧洲议会 10 月 4 日通过一项新规,要求从 2024 年底开始,所有手机、平板电脑等便携智能设备新机都使用...@MainActor 确保在主线程执行[12] 讨论 switch 语句的替代方法[13] 讨论累积 HTTP 请求 body 部分:存储 ByteBuffer 是个好主意?...Swift 中的 MainActor 使用和主线程调度[21] 摘要: MainActor 是 Swift 5.5 中引入的一个新属性,它是一个全局 actor,提供一个在主线程执行任务的执行器。...在构建应用程序时,在主线程执行UI更新任务是很重要的,在使用几个后台线程时,这有时会很有挑战性。使用 @MainActor 属性将帮助你确保你的UI总是在主线程更新。.../0314-async-stream.md [21]Swift 中的 MainActor 使用和主线程调度: https://github.com/SwiftCommunityRes/article-ios

    68710

    百行代码变十行,苹果SwiftUI可视化编程让开发者惊呼完美

    Swift 是苹果于 2014 年发布的全新开发语言,可与 Objective-C* 共同运行于 macOS 和 iOS 平台,用于搭建基于苹果平台的应用程序。...Swift 的设计以安全为出发点,以避免各种常见的编程错误类别。近年来,这种编程语言的热度上升很快,甚至有人呼吁用它来代替 Python,作为 TensorFlow 支持的语言。 ?...今年 4 月,谷歌在 GitHub 开放了 Swift for TensorFlow 项目。 既然 Swift 语言已经这么有潜力了,那么我们难道不应该给它加入更多的特性,助它一臂之力?...这种声明式的方式甚至允许使用复杂的功能,如动画(animation)。只需要几行代码,即可添加动画在任何控件,并且可以使用易于调用的特效。...预览还能在任何设备以任何朝向展示我们的 UI。

    4.1K10

    苹果全新UI框架来了!可视化编程,自动化减少20%代码量

    开发者通过SwiftUI,利用Swift语法就能够完成代码和设计的同步。 Swift是苹果最新的开发语言,有人呼吁谷歌取代TensorFlow的Python。目前在TOIBE排名18位: ?...虽然Storyboards和XIB很有用,但并不是所有人都喜欢。比如在使用源码控制时就很麻烦,会导致代码和可视化布局之间移动变得非常困难;使用动作和outlets时过于依赖flaky系统的连接。...此前,无论什么尺寸屏幕的iPad,总是很难将Interface Builder的大小放到iOS。而拥有更简单,更快速,更安全的SwiftUI为开发人员实现真正的平台独立性迈出了一大步。...尽可能的依赖工具 通过消除源码控制的痛点、消除对UIKit的严重依赖、消除Interface Builder可能遇到的一些连接混淆,苹果希望开发者更多的使用Swift,尽可能的依赖工具而不是纠结于一些不必要的事情...比如,它只支持Swift,你不能在Obj-C里使用SwiftUI;SwiftUI目前还不是很成熟,正在从事iOS开发的程序员可能更应该继续使用Obj-C,直到SwiftUI足够成熟。

    5.4K20
    领券